Are we shooting for the moon?

Cumbria CC’s deputy leader Cllr Peter Thornton makes the case for fair funding and fairer investment – to help unlock the inherent strength and potential of the UK’s rural areas.

Fifty years ago I was a teenager watching men landing on the moon. Many people thought it was impossible, but it was a huge act of political will. John Kennedy committed his nation to ‘Land on the moon and safely return, before the end of this decade' and the funding followed. As Tom Woolf said in that epic book The Right Stuff ‘No bucks, no Buck Rogers!'

And as I'm watching the coverage of those events I'm thinking about our world here at home.
